Publications, exhibitions, listening rooms, and collaborations developed from the archive to promote Jazz Heritage.

Project 01

Night Train Papers

A periodic publication dedicated to minor Jazz materials: tickets, invitations, drafts, proofs, notes, and visual fragments.

Project 02

Folded Sessions

A series of fold-out posters reconstructing sessions through layout, photography, typography, and archival notes.

Project 03

Archive Listening Room

An exhibition environment where documents are explored alongside audio tracks, readings, and live research sessions.
